Self-timer ( _ ) / Right button
When the menu isdisplayed on the LCD monitor, pressing the Right but-
ton makes the cursor shift to the right tab.
When the menu isnot displayed on the LCD monitor, the RIGHT button
operates as the Self-timer (_ ) button. This function is used when the
photographer would also like to be in the image.
If you operate the Self-timer button during the self-timer operation,
the self-timer function is cancelled.
Use a tripod to prevent thecamera from shaking.
In Movie Clip mode, only the 10SEC self-timer will work.
If [Motion Timer] is set, [Self Portrait] cannot be selected.
[] Selecting the self-timer
1. Rotate the Mode dial to select a desired
RECORDING mode.
2. Press the SELF-TIMER / RIGHT (d..)) button
untilthe desired mode indicator displays on the
LCD monitor. A 10 second, 2 second, Doubie
self-timer or Motion timer icon appears on the
LCD monitor.
3. When you press the SHUTTER button, the
picture will be taken after the specified time
has elapsed.
